Crushed Stone and Gravel Products

Crushed stone forms the backbone of most construction and landscaping projects in rural Kansas. Our 3/4 inch crushed stone is the most versatile option we carry, perfect for driveways, parking areas, and foundation work around Bendena homes. This angular aggregate locks together firmly, creating stable surfaces that resist rutting even under heavy loads.

For projects requiring exceptional compaction, our #57 stone delivers outstanding results. This uniformly sized aggregate is ideal for drainage applications and base layers. Property owners near Wolf River often choose this material for its excellent water permeability, which helps manage the seasonal flooding common in low-lying areas of the county.

Our crusher run combines crushed stone with fine particles that pack down into an incredibly solid surface. Farmers and rural property owners throughout Bendena rely on this material for heavy-use areas like equipment storage pads and barn access roads. The fines fill gaps between larger stones, creating a surface that becomes almost concrete-like over time.

Understanding Kansas Soil Challenges

The glacial history of Doniphan County created a complex soil profile that affects construction and landscaping projects. The clay-heavy subsoils common around Bendena expand when wet and contract when dry, causing movement that can damage improperly prepared surfaces. Using adequate aggregate depth and proper base materials helps mitigate these challenges.

We recommend a minimum of 4 inches of compacted base material for most driveway applications in the Bendena area, with 6 inches or more for heavy-use agricultural access roads. This extra depth provides the stability needed to handle Kansas weather extremes, from the frozen ground of January through the wet springs and hot, dry summers.

Choosing the Right Aggregate for Your Bendena Project

Selecting the appropriate material depends on your specific application, traffic levels, and aesthetic preferences. This comparison helps Bendena property owners make informed decisions:

Material Type Best Applications Drainage Rating Compaction Level Ideal For
3/4 inch Crushed Stone Driveways, Parking Areas Excellent Good General use throughout Bendena
Crusher Run Heavy Traffic, Farm Roads Moderate Excellent Agricultural properties
Road Base Foundation, Base Layers Good Excellent New construction projects
Pea Gravel Walkways, Landscaping Excellent Low Decorative applications
River Rock Gardens, Water Features Excellent None Visual accent areas
Drain Rock French Drains, Swales Superior None Drainage solutions
#57 Stone Drainage, Bedding Excellent Moderate Utility and drainage work

How much gravel do I need for a typical Bendena driveway?

A standard driveway calculation uses length times width times depth. For most Bendena driveways, we recommend 4 inches of base material plus 2 inches of surface aggregate. A 100-foot by 12-foot driveway would require approximately 8 to 10 tons of total material. Contact us for a specific estimate based on your property dimensions.

What is the best gravel for rural farm driveways in Doniphan County?

For heavy agricultural use, we recommend starting with a road base or crusher run foundation layer of 4 to 6 inches. Top this with 3/4 inch crushed stone for the driving surface. This combination handles tractors, grain trucks, and other heavy equipment while providing good drainage during wet Kansas springs.

When is the best time to install a gravel driveway in Bendena?

Late spring through early fall provides the best installation window in northeast Kansas. Avoid installing during wet spring conditions when the ground is saturated, and complete major projects before the ground freezes in late November. Summer installations allow proper compaction and settling before winter weather arrives.

How does the clay soil in Doniphan County affect gravel installations?

The clay-heavy soils common around Bendena require extra preparation. We recommend using a geotextile fabric beneath the aggregate layer to prevent mixing with the clay subsoil. Adequate base depth of at least 4 inches helps prevent the clay from pushing up through the gravel during wet-dry cycles.

Is crushed concrete a good alternative to crushed stone in Kansas?

Yes, crushed concrete performs well for base layers and utility applications throughout Bendena. It compacts firmly, drains adequately, and costs less than virgin crushed stone. Many environmentally conscious property owners choose recycled concrete to reduce construction waste while still achieving excellent results.
